Open-pollinated fountain grass is native to open, scrubby habitats in South and East Africa, southwestern Asia, and the Arabian Peninsula. The native version has been introduced to many parts of the world, coming to Hawaii around 1914 and to Arizona in the 1940s. It is recommended to cut down purple fountain grass in the fall. As a warm season grass, it becomes dormant during the winter and begins growth after the coolest weather is past. Before the firt frost, you should trim the top of the grass to about 6 inches above the ground. dr. marty mccary wall street journalWebPennisetum setaceum 'Rubrum'.
